spring boot使用yaml替代properties
生活随笔
收集整理的這篇文章主要介紹了
spring boot使用yaml替代properties
小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.
spring boot使用yaml替代properties
無需導入相關jar因為在新建spring boot 項目時會自動引入snakeyaml,從而自動實現(xiàn)對yaml的支持.
例子:
environments:dev:url: http://dev.bar.comname: Developer Setup prod:url: http://foo.bar.comname: My Cool App上述代碼將被解析為:
environments.dev.url=http://dev.bar.com environments.dev.name=Developer Setup environments.prod.url=http://foo.bar.com environments.prod.name=My Cool Ap注意:
1:一定要注意冒號后一定要加空格,要不然就無法生效
2:大小寫敏感
3:使用縮進表示層級關系
4:縮進時不允許使用Tab鍵,只允許使用空格。
6:縮進的空格數(shù)目不重要,只要相同層級的元素左側(cè)對齊即可
Yaml高級用法
http://samchu.logdown.com/posts/290211-spring-boot-yaml-uses
總結
以上是生活随笔為你收集整理的spring boot使用yaml替代properties的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: spring boot多环境配置
- 下一篇: spring boot模板引擎thyml